Hi All,

I am facing a problem with my network/domain. The group policies are not getting refreshed automatically. BTW logoff or restart doesn't solves the problem.

The only solution is running gpupdate /force. Can anybody help me out to tackle this issue...

My first suggestion is to check your DC replication by running dcdiag /e from a command line on one of your DCs.

Check Computer Configuration/administrative templates/system/group policy



Check all these for incorrect settings. If you are on SBS check all
policies. Or run a resultant set on a client machine and see which policy is
controlling settings.

What specific settings are not being refreshed? Some things won't get
reapplied until the GPO changes unless you tell GP processing to do
otherwise.
